דלג לתוכן הראשי

מהו Qiskit Serverless?

Qiskit Serverless מספק ממשק פשוט להרצת עומסי עבודה על משאבים קוונטיים-קלאסיים. זה כולל פריסת תוכניות ל-IBM Quantum® Platform והרצת עומסי עבודה מרחוק, כמו גם ניהול משאבים קל לשימושים של מולטי-ענן ומחשוב-על ממוקד קוונטום.

משתמשי Premium יכולים לבנות, לפרוס ולהריץ את עומסי העבודה שלהם מרחוק על מחשוב קלאסי הזמין דרך IBM Quantum Platform.

הערה

This is an experimental feature available only for IBM Quantum Premium Plan, Flex Plan, and On-Prem (via IBM Quantum Platform API) Plan users.

מתי כדאי להשתמש ב-Qiskit Serverless?

Qiskit Serverless עוזר לנהל משאבים קלאסיים וקוונטיים לאורך כל זרימת העבודה של Qiskit patterns. זה כולל כמה מהדוגמאות הבאות:

  • הקבלה של משימות קלאסיות, כגון עיבוד מקדים ועיבוד לאחר
  • שמירת עומסי עבודה ממושכים בענן, גם אם המחשב הנייד שלך כבוי
  • פריסת תוכניות לשימוש חוזר

מה כלול?

משאבי המחשוב הבאים כלולים כברירת מחדל בסביבת Qiskit Serverless. משתמשים יכולים ליצור קשר עם support להגדלת כל אחד מאלה.

  • 16 ליבות vCPU
  • 64GB RAM
  • מקסימום שתי עבודות פעילות למשתמש בכל עת

התקנת Qiskit Serverless

כדי להשתמש ב-Qiskit Serverless ב-IBM Quantum Platform, התקן את החבילות הבאות:

pip install qiskit-ibm-catalog qiskit_serverless

qiskit_ibm_catalog מספקת כלים בצד הלקוח להעלאה והרצה של תוכניות מרוחקות, בעוד qiskit_serverless מספקת כלים בצד השרת לפיזור מחשוב וניהול נתונים. חבילות אלה דורשות python 3.11+. למשתמשים וארגונים שרוצים להריץ את Qiskit Serverless על תשתית מותאמת אישית, עקוב אחר מדריך Cloud infrastructure setup.

טיפ

Currently, the IBM Quantum workloads table only reflects Qiskit Runtime workloads. Use job.status() to see your Qiskit Serverless workload's current status.

השלבים הבאים

Recommendations